Explore Tombstone’s Top Attractions

  • Bird Cage Theatre: Step into the historic Bird Cage Theatre, where you can immerse yourself in the vibrant Wild West atmosphere, perfect for creating unforgettable memories during your romantic wedding getaway in Tombstone, Arizona.

  • O.K. Corral: Experience a piece of American history at the O.K. Corral, the site of the famous gunfight, offering an evocative backdrop that adds a dash of excitement to your stay in this charming town.

  • Tombstone Courthouse State Historic Park: Visit the beautifully restored Tombstone Courthouse, where you can explore exhibits that tell the story of the Old West, providing an engaging experience for couples planning their dream wedding in Tombstone, Arizona.

  • Boothill Graveyard: Discover the intriguing past of the Boothill Graveyard, where legendary cowboys and outlaws rest, setting a unique tone for your romantic escape in the historic town of Tombstone.

  • Rose Tree Museum: Wander through the enchanting Rose Tree Museum, home to the world's largest rose bush, where its picturesque gardens can inspire beautiful wedding photographs during your visit.

  • Tombstone's Historic District: Stroll through Tombstone's Historic District, where meticulously preserved buildings create a charming atmosphere that will evoke nostalgia and romance for your wedding plans.

  • Helldorado Days: If your visit coincides with Helldorado Days, enjoy this annual festival featuring parades and live entertainment, adding an exciting dynamic to your wedding trip in Tombstone, Arizona.

  • Cochise County Historical Society Museum: Explore the Cochise County Historical Society Museum, which showcases fascinating artifacts and stories that capture the essence of the region, enriching your understanding of the area during your stay in Tombstone.

Tombstone Frequently Asked Questions

The best months for a wedding in Tombstone are typically March through May and September through November. During these months, you can enjoy milder temperatures and beautiful desert scenery.

To get married in Tombstone you will need a marriage license from any county clerk in Arizona. Both parties must be present, and you will require valid identification and to be at least 18 years old.

Tombstone offers several scenic locations for wedding photos, including historic sites like the O.K. Corral and the charming streets of Allen Street. The stunning desert backdrop also provides a picturesque setting for your special day.

Guests traveling to Tombstone can arrive via car, as it is conveniently located off major highways. Once in town, local shuttles and taxis are available for transportation around the area.

Your guests will find a variety of accommodations in Tombstone ranging from historic hotels to cozy bed-and-breakfasts. Many options offer unique charm and convenient access to wedding venues and local attractions.
